About Egemen Aydın
Egemen Aydın is a scholar working on Chemical Health and Safety, Pollution and Analytical Chemistry, having authored 28 papers that have together received 831 indexed citations. Recurring topics across this work include Pharmaceutical and Antibiotic Environmental Impacts (9 papers), Water Treatment and Disinfection (7 papers) and Analytical chemistry methods development (6 papers). The work is most often cited by research in Pollution (295 citations), Conservation (54 citations) and Health, Toxicology and Mutagenesis (216 citations). Egemen Aydın has collaborated with scholars based in Türkiye, United States and Italy. Frequent co-authors include İlhan Talınlı, Emel Topuz, Hans J. Leutheusser, Elif Pehlivanoğlu-Mantaş, Jan Sunner, Vincent Bonifay, Iwona B. Beech, Kathleen E. Duncan, Marco Guida and Athenia L. Oldham. Their work appears in journals such as Environmental Science & Technology, Journal of Hazardous Materials and Bioresource Technology.
